What are Tilt Windows?
Tilt windows are developed to provide optimal ventilation and simple cleaning. They feature a distinct mechanism that allows the window to tilt inward, making it possible for property owners to clean both sides of the glass without the need for ladders or scaffolding. Nevertheless, this system can end up being bothersome gradually, and comprehending typical issues is important.
Typical Issues with Tilt Windows
Below is a table detailing a few of the most typical issues related to tilt windows:
IssueDescriptionPossible SolutionsProblem in TiltingThe window may not tilt effectively due to misalignment or particles.Clean the hinges, check for particles, or straighten as essential.LeakagesWater may leak through the frame or window seals.Examine for harmed weather condition stripping or caulking; change as needed.Broken Balance SystemsThe balance system may fail, triggering the window to fall shut suddenly.Replace or repair the balance system elements.Cracked or Broken GlassThe glass itself may crack or shatter due to effect or age.Change the glass pane; consult a professional if required.Frame DamageThe frame may warp or rot due to moisture exposure.Repair or change the affected parts; think about applying sealant.Tools and Materials for Repair

While some tilt window repairs require professional assistance, lots of concerns can be dealt with through easy DIY methods. Here are steps to resolve some typical issues:
1. Trouble in Tilting
Actions:
Clean the Hinges: Remove any dirt or gunk that might impede the tilting function utilizing a soft cloth.Look for Debris: Inspect the window frame and tracks for any particles that might prevent proper motion. Clear it out.Realign the skylight window repair: If the window is misaligned, loosen the screws on the hinges, rearrange it, and tighten up the screws again.2. Leakages
Actions:
Inspect Weather Stripping: Check for wear and tear. If it appears harmed, thoroughly remove the old weather condition stripping and apply new material adhesive.Re-Caulk: Examine the caulk along the 24/7 window repair frame. If it appears cracked or missing out on, scrape off the old caulk and use a new layer.3. Broken Balance Systems
Steps:
Access the Balance System: Check the balance mechanisms located at the sides of the window track.Replace Components: If broken, order replacement parts from a hardware shop or manufacturer, then set up according to the maker's directions.4. Cracked or Broken Glass
Steps:
Remove the Damaged Glass: Wearing security goggles, thoroughly get rid of the broken glass from the frame.Install New Glass: Measure the opening and cut a brand-new pane of glass (or have it cut). Protect it in location utilizing glazing putty or clips.5. Frame Damage
Steps:
Inspect the Frame: Identify any areas of damage, such as rot or warping.Repair or Replace: Depending on intensity, either sand down the broken area to smooth it out or change the whole frame if required.When to Call a Professional

A1: It's advisable to tidy tilt windows at least twice a year to prevent dirt accumulation and maintain performance.
Q2: Can I repair my tilt window myself?
A2: Many typical repairs can be done by homeowners with fundamental DIY skills. However, for significant damage, hiring a professional window repair is suggested.
Q3: How do I know if my window seals are failing?
A3: Look for indications of condensation between glass panes, water stains, or draftiness around the window weatherstripping repair, which might show seal failure.
Q4: What should I do if my tilt window will not open?
A4: First, examine for obstructions. If none are discovered, check the balance systems and systems for damage.
Q5: How do I avoid my tilt windows from leaking?
A5: Regularly inspect and preserve weather stripping and caulk, specifically before winter.
